Position Summary

Summary:
Assistant Nurse Managers assist with providing and integrating clinical leadership and management of a designated unit of patient care, consistent with the philosophy and goals of the institution, patient care service department, and clinical service; develops and sustains an environment of excellence in patient/family service, growth and development of staff, and application of evidence-based practice. The scope of practice encompasses the nursing process which is are cyclic, overlapping and interrelated through case finding, health teaching, health counseling and restorative of life and well being.

About Mount Sinai Hospital

Mount Sinai Hospital is a hospital network based in New York City. It was founded in 1852 and is one of the oldest and largest teaching hospitals in the United States. The hospital has been ranked among the top hospitals in the country by U.S. News & World Report and is known for its excellence in patient care, research, and education. Mount Sinai Hospital is affiliated with the Icahn School of Medicine at Mount Sinai and has a staff of over 7,000 phys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als.
